TSW-212-18-G-Q SAMTEC Connector (Header, Vertical) In Stock
SAMTEC TSW-212-18-G-Q is a 24-way vertical through-hole male header connector with 5.08mm pitch and gold-over-nickel contact finish for reliable mating in board-to-board and board-to-wire applications. RoHS compliant with a 2.3-inch body length, it is designed for secure signal routing in industrial, test, and development board interconnect applications.

Key Features
- 24-way vertical through-hole header with 5.08mm pitch for secure, high-density signal interconnects
- Gold over nickel contact finish on both mating and termination surfaces ensuring low contact resistance and corrosion resistance
- 2.3-inch body length accommodating wide multi-signal bus routing in industrial and test equipment
- RoHS compliant construction with male contact gender compatible with standard female receptacle connectors
Applications
The TSW-212-18-G-Q is used for board-to-board and board-to-wire signal interconnection in industrial control panels, development boards, and test and measurement equipment requiring reliable 24-pin connections. Its 5.08mm pitch and vertical through-hole mounting provide mechanical stability and ease of mating in environments where vibration resistance and secure connector seating are important. The gold contact finish supports repeated mating cycles in laboratory setups, prototype evaluation boards, and modular system architectures.

Frequently Asked Questions
How does the 5.08mm pitch of the TSW-212-18-G-Q affect connector mating and compatibility with ribbon cables?
The 5.08mm pitch of the TSW-212-18-G-Q matches standard 0.2-inch spaced connectors widely used in industrial wiring and backplane designs, making it compatible with a range of mating female receptacles and ribbon cable connectors. This larger pitch compared to 2.54mm versions simplifies hand-assembly and reduces the risk of misalignment during mating, which is especially valuable in field-serviceable industrial panels and test equipment setups with 24 signal lines.
What contact finish does the TSW-212-18-G-Q use and how does this affect long-term connection reliability?
The TSW-212-18-G-Q uses gold over nickel contact finish on both the mating surface and the termination area, providing low and stable contact resistance across thousands of mating cycles. Gold plating resists oxidation and corrosion even in humid or mildly corrosive environments, making these 24-pin connectors reliable over the lifetime of test fixtures, development boards, and industrial modules where connector maintenance is infrequent.
Can the TSW-212-18-G-Q be used in high-cycle automated test equipment or only in static board-to-board setups?
The TSW-212-18-G-Q with its gold-over-nickel contact finish is well-suited for moderate-cycle automated test equipment (ATE) sockets and functional test fixtures in addition to static board-to-board installations. For ATE applications requiring thousands of insertions, the gold finish maintains contact integrity, and the 5.08mm pitch of this 24-way header provides the mechanical clearance needed for guided pin entry in automated handling systems.
